
Polybutylene Terephthalate
VALOX™ FR Resin 420SE0 – Americas
VALOX 420SE0 is a 30% glass filled, flame retardant Polybutylene Terephthalate (PBT) injection moldable grade with excellent chemical resistance. It has a UL94V0@0.71mm and 5VA@2.0mm flame rating.

This is a good candidate for a variety of applications in the electrical industry including commutators, cooling fan components, connectors, bobbins, and switches.
